It was 1976. I bought a '69 GTO 400 Ram Air, $125. Was sitting under a tree covered in bird droppings. Old woman said the mechanic told her the rods were knocking. I priced a used wrecking yard motor for $300 so, I went back the next day and aired up the tires and towed it home.
It turned out to be the starter gear stuck. New starter, good wash/wax, drove it for a yr and sold it for $1000. I should have kept it along with the 68 Chevelle SS 396 I sold for $600.
